Special features regarding teachingVehicle Engineering: vehicle components, drive concepts, road performance; Vehicle Mechatronics: sensors, actuators, signal preparation, system architecture; Vehicle Systems: regulation-, safety- and support systems; Vehicle Informatics: communication structure, Car2X communication; Quality Management: quality planning, quality assurance, quality management systems; Business Economics & Management: innovation, market-oriented management, IPR: Intellectual Property Right, management, controlling, production economics

Special features regarding the international orientationLessons 100% in English; International classroom; Involvement of international guest lecturers; Semesters abroad and / or internships abroad and short-term programmes are actively funded; International interns are involved in ongoing research projects; International regular students are welcome in all courses; Lecturers regularly take part in international conferences / training courses

Special features regarding the equipmentLaboratories for electrical, control, regulation, process control, drive, sensor, measuring and testing, microelectrical/digital technology, optics, sound, vibration and plastics technology, optics, image processing, product innovation, design prototyping, mechanical material testing and analysis, heat treatment, remelting technology, plasma treatment, coatings, surface technology, 3D scanning, generative manufacturing, metallography, tribology; fully automatic flexible manufacturing and assembly system (robots, CNC machines, transfer system), forming processes and simulation of processes

Special features regarding research and developmentThe Faculty of Technology in Wels is the largest and strongest research faculty of the FH Oberösterreich: approx. 180 current projects, approx. 10M€ acquired R&D funds per year and approx. 250 R&D employees. Major projects, e.g: Josef-Ressel-Zentrum for innovative multi-body dynamics, Josef-Ressel-Zentrum für thermographic non-destructive testing, K-Zentrum für Feed and Food, Quality, Safety and Innovation, various Interreg projects together with research institutions from Germany and the Czech Republic, and many more.

Support for foundersFH OOE operates its own transfer centre for business start-ups and entrepreneurship; opportunities/risk analysis of a business idea for market suitability; potential analysis of innovation and personality; entrepreneur tests; support in the development of the business plan; selection and contact to suitable subsidies, investors and mentors; support during self-positioning, marketing and sales design; establishment and maintenance of further contacts. Furthermore, FH OOE offers 3 coworking spaces for free to develop business Ideas

Other special featuresThis international Master’s degree programme meets the demand of the motor vehicle industry for engineers who can combine complex individual components into innovative mechatronic systems with improved or completely new functions and in doing so think and act under consideration of qualitative and cost aspects. The fields of activity of graduates are therefore in the execution and management of mechatronic development projects, in the design and validation of mechatronic vehicle systems or as quality engineers in the field of quality assurance in the product development process.
